摘要
This paper proposes a power converter for induction heating which can control the output frequency. This power converter is using a configuration named MERS (magnetic energy recovery switch). A 90 kVA 150-1000Hz controllable frequency power supply for steel strip induction heating was developed. The power supply used optimally designed IGBTs for the MERS configuration. Loss reduction due to soft-switching and use of the IGBTs makes induction heating possible to operate with variable frequency. Demonstration using the proposed power supply confirms advantages of variable frequency operation.
